The Future of Commuting: How Autonomous Cars Are Changing the Way We Travel
The advent of autonomous cars represents a seismic shift in the landscape of urban commuting. As technology continues to evolve, self-driving vehicles promise to reduce traffic congestion, decrease accident rates, and enhance overall efficiency in transportation systems. According to a report from the RAND Corporation, widespread adoption of autonomous vehicles could potentially lead to a 90% reduction in road accidents, which have considerable social costs. Additionally, with these advancements, commuters can shift their focus from the stress of driving to more productive activities, such as working or relaxing during their travel time.
Moreover, autonomous cars have the potential to reshape urban planning and public transport systems. Cities are beginning to consider how these vehicles can integrate with current infrastructure to promote sustainable commuting. For instance, the National Geographic highlights that the implementation of self-driving cars could lead to the redesign of urban spaces, prioritizing pedestrian-friendly areas and reducing the necessity for extensive parking facilities. As public attitudes shift and regulatory frameworks adapt to embrace this new era of transportation, the future of commuting appears not only more efficient but also more aligned with the sustainability goals of modern society.
Is Your Car Ready for the Commute? Top Features to Look For in a Smart Vehicle
As daily commutes become increasingly common, ensuring that your car is equipped with the right features can significantly enhance your travel experience. Smart vehicles are at the forefront of automotive technology, offering myriad functionalities designed to improve safety, efficiency, and convenience. Here are some top features to look for in a smart vehicle:
- Adaptive Cruise Control: This system automatically adjusts your vehicle's speed to maintain a safe distance from the car ahead, making long drives less stressful.
- Blind Spot Monitoring: A critical feature that alerts you when there are vehicles in your blind spot, helping to prevent accidents during lane changes.
- Infotainment System: An intuitive infotainment system not only keeps you entertained but also allows for seamless integration with your smartphone, making access to navigation and music easier.
In addition to safety features, comfort and connectivity also play a significant role in your daily commute. Evaluate your potential new smart vehicle by considering:
- Seamless Connectivity: Features like Apple CarPlay or Android Auto allow you to control your phone's functionality through your car, enhancing your connectivity on the go.
- Smart Parking Assist: This can make parking in tight spaces effortless, particularly beneficial in urban environments.
- Fuel Efficiency: Look for hybrid or electric options that not only reduce your carbon footprint but also save on fuel costs in the long run.

Commuting Without Driving: The Benefits of Autonomous Cars for Your Daily Routine
Autonomous cars are revolutionizing the way we think about commuting by offering a safe and efficient alternative to driving. With the ability to navigate and operate without human intervention, these vehicles allow commuters to reclaim valuable time that was once spent on the road. Instead of focusing on traffic patterns and navigation, individuals can utilize their commute for productive tasks such as catching up on emails, reading, or even taking a power nap. A report by the ITU indicates that this shift toward autonomy can enhance overall well-being by reducing stress levels associated with daily commutes.
Moreover, the environmental impact of autonomous cars is also noteworthy. These vehicles are designed to optimize routes and minimize emissions, contributing to a cleaner planet. According to a study published by Nature Climate Change, the widespread adoption of autonomous vehicles could lead to significant reductions in greenhouse gas emissions due to their efficient driving patterns. By embracing this technology, commuters can significantly contribute to sustainability efforts while enjoying a comfortable and hassle-free ride.
